Add: AccountState.java (Enum to describe type of account player has created)
Add: AppSettings.java (to store settings of application) Add: MapInfo.java (to store limited Information about CommunityMaps on SQL Server) Add: MapType.java (ENUM for Type of map - relevant for GsonHandler Class) Add: PlayerAccount.java (Class to store details about player account) Add: playerAccount.json (Player Account info stored locally encrypted) Add: playerStatsLocal.json (to store player statistics for local account) Add: appSettings.json (to store application settings in persistence) Update: DDL_Script_Oracle.sql (added lines for creating player statistics table) Update: GsonHandler.java (added methods for saving and loading playerStatistics, playerAccount, appSettings and moved file paths from "Persistence" class) Update: Persistence.java (added some methods, moved file paths from "Persistence" class) Update: RuntimeInfo.java (added some methods)
Showing
- src/main/java/de/hdm_stuttgart/battlearena/Persistance/Classes/AccountState.java 9 additions, 0 deletions...uttgart/battlearena/Persistance/Classes/AccountState.java
- src/main/java/de/hdm_stuttgart/battlearena/Persistance/Classes/AppSettings.java 22 additions, 0 deletions...tuttgart/battlearena/Persistance/Classes/AppSettings.java
- src/main/java/de/hdm_stuttgart/battlearena/Persistance/Classes/GsonHandler.java 100 additions, 10 deletions...tuttgart/battlearena/Persistance/Classes/GsonHandler.java
- src/main/java/de/hdm_stuttgart/battlearena/Persistance/Classes/MapData.java 1 addition, 1 deletion...dm_stuttgart/battlearena/Persistance/Classes/MapData.java
- src/main/java/de/hdm_stuttgart/battlearena/Persistance/Classes/MapInfo.java 50 additions, 0 deletions...dm_stuttgart/battlearena/Persistance/Classes/MapInfo.java
- src/main/java/de/hdm_stuttgart/battlearena/Persistance/Classes/MapType.java 8 additions, 0 deletions...dm_stuttgart/battlearena/Persistance/Classes/MapType.java
- src/main/java/de/hdm_stuttgart/battlearena/Persistance/Classes/OracleDB.java 4 additions, 4 deletions...m_stuttgart/battlearena/Persistance/Classes/OracleDB.java
- src/main/java/de/hdm_stuttgart/battlearena/Persistance/Classes/Persistence.java 53 additions, 18 deletions...tuttgart/battlearena/Persistance/Classes/Persistence.java
- src/main/java/de/hdm_stuttgart/battlearena/Persistance/Classes/PlayerAccount.java 28 additions, 0 deletions...ttgart/battlearena/Persistance/Classes/PlayerAccount.java
- src/main/java/de/hdm_stuttgart/battlearena/Persistance/Classes/RuntimeInfo.java 35 additions, 8 deletions...tuttgart/battlearena/Persistance/Classes/RuntimeInfo.java
- src/main/java/de/hdm_stuttgart/battlearena/Persistance/Scripts/DDL_Script_AzureDB.sql 1 addition, 9 deletions...rt/battlearena/Persistance/Scripts/DDL_Script_AzureDB.sql
- src/main/java/de/hdm_stuttgart/battlearena/Persistance/Scripts/DDL_Script_Oracle.sql 44 additions, 2 deletions...art/battlearena/Persistance/Scripts/DDL_Script_Oracle.sql
- src/main/resources/player/appSettings.json 0 additions, 0 deletionssrc/main/resources/player/appSettings.json
- src/main/resources/player/playerAccount.json 0 additions, 0 deletionssrc/main/resources/player/playerAccount.json
- src/main/resources/player/playerStatsLocal.json 0 additions, 0 deletionssrc/main/resources/player/playerStatsLocal.json
Loading
Please register or sign in to comment